Transaction 21f436a234413e634e9d4922784f88f488d24be0878df35f0c3bd60277103a79
1 Input
2 Outputs
- 21f436a234413e634e9d4922784f88f488d24be0878df35f0c3bd60277103a79:0
- 21f436a234413e634e9d4922784f88f488d24be0878df35f0c3bd60277103a79:1
value 50317650
address mroEFGsaCwfRX7oh3vTEm3D8muQ3xRv8ms
value 200
address mh6fYoVZ24nxZzvE4UNxCB1T4ruxFLUi87